Experience and Expertise

One of the first things to uncover is the photographer's experience with headshots. It's not just about how long they've been snapping photos but their specific knowledge in headshot photography. You want someone who has spent time honing their skills in this area, as headshots have unique requirements compared to other types of photography. It can be useful to ask how many headshot sessions they conduct regularly and what they've learned from that experience.

Their expertise might extend beyond just traditional headshots. See if they specialize in personal branding too. This means they not only take great pictures but also understand how to convey a message or a vibe that aligns with your personal or professional story. A seasoned photographer will have insights into staging, posture, and even the subtleties of facial expressions that help to communicate who you are at a glance.

In Edinburgh, with its charming cobbled streets and historical backdrop, a photographer’s local knowledge is a valuable asset. Ask how long they’ve been working in the city and what spots they recommend for the best backgrounds. Their familiarity with local weather patterns and the best times of day for natural light can also make a huge difference in the final results.

Process and Preparation

Understanding the photographer’s process and preparation approach is key to a smooth headshot experience. Start by asking about the journey from booking to receiving the final images. This includes everything from how long you'll need to wait for your appointment to how soon you'll have the photos in your hand. Knowing this can help manage expectations and ensure you're on the same page.

On the day of the shoot, feeling prepared and at ease is important. Ask the photographer how they help clients get ready for their session. Do they offer tips on what to wear or how to pose? These little insights can make all the difference. Also, finding out how they make clients comfortable can set the tone for a relaxed and enjoyable session. Photographers often have tricks up their sleeves to encourage natural expressions, so don’t be shy to ask.

Packages and Pricing

Pricing can often feel like a maze, but a clear understanding of what you’re paying for will ease any stress. Start by requesting a detailed breakdown of the packages available. Look into what each package includes—how many photos you get, the duration of the shoot, and any post-production work. This clarity helps you compare what you receive versus how much you pay.

It's equally vital to understand their pricing structure and any additional costs. Some photographers charge extra for travel, additional retouches, or prints, so it's smart to get this sorted upfront. Additionally, considering Edinburgh's unpredictable weather, it's beneficial to know their rescheduling or cancellation policies. A flexible approach here can save both time and money in the unpredictable climate.
